Черные артефакты на лице. Метод исправления.

4 сообщения / 0 новое
Последнее сообщение
naitedj
Аватар пользователя naitedj
Не в сети
Последнее посещение: 8 месяцев 4 недели назад
Регистрация: 18.03.2019
Сообщения: 153
Рейтинг: 56
Черные артефакты на лице. Метод исправления.

Не знаю, возможно админам нужно перенести это в уроки. Очень часто новички не могут справится именно с этой проблемой.
Это решение проблемы взято с официального форума Daz.
https://www.daz3d.com/forums/discussion/537851/fixing-black-forehead-lin...

Люди продолжают усложнять эту проблему хотя решение простое.
Числа с плавающей запятой по своей сути имеют ограниченную точность. Когда объекты находятся слишком далеко от мирового источника (0,0,0), это приводит к ошибкам округления в расчетах, которые влияют на качество рендеринга, как правило, к проблемам прозрачности и подповерхностного рассеяния в глазах и коже или Z-fighting, из-за чего вокруг головы появляются черные линии. Примерно в 2019 году инженеры Iray запрограммировали способ исправить это в Iray, и это очень просто. Если вы измените настройку оптимизации экземпляра на " Memory ", Iray перецентрирует вашу сцену в исходном мире, восстановив потерянную точность флопов и сделав все ваши вычисления рендеринга более эффективны в дополнение к устранению ошибок самопересечения.
0

Тем не менее, люди на этих форумах продолжают предлагать менее эффективные (изменение масштаба и / или изменение формы скальпа) или устаревшие (преобразование вашей сцены в нулевое значение и ручное перемещение ее в нулевые координаты, что полезно только для версий Iray до 2019 года) Это решение проблемы затем подбираются новыми пользователями, которые ищут в Google ответы на вопросы. Эти решения могут работать, но они объективно уступают единственному решению, которое улучшает все ваши вычисления рендеринга и решает большинство проблем самопересечения с помощью одного выпадающего списка.
Даже если у вас нет проблем с рендерингом, все равно неплохо установить для оптимизации вашего экземпляра значение " Memory " из-за (пусть и незначительного, в зависимости от вашего расстояния от мирового источника) улучшения точности.
Давайте посмотрим, насколько это хорошо.

Джонатан 8 с автоматически подобранными волосами Стеллы, расположенными на расстоянии 1000 сантиметров от начала координат по оси X. Как вы можете видеть, при настройке Instancing Optimization на "Auto" это привело к некоторому искажению вблизи линии роста волос.
1

Изменение оптимизации экземпляра на "Speed" предлагает небольшое улучшение, но оно все еще заметно.
2

Изменение оптимизации экземпляра на "Memory" полностью решает проблему.
3

Затем Джонатан переместился на 10 000 сантиметров от исходной точки. На "Auto" самопересечение начало вырезать куски из его сетки.
4

На "speed" проблема снова уменьшается, но все еще очевидна.
5

" Memory " полностью устраняет проблему.
6

Все еще не верите мне? Давайте попробуем переместить его на 100 000 сантиметров от мирового происхождения.

"Auto".

7

"Speed".

8

" Memory ".
9

Как насчет 1 000 000 сантиметров от мирового происхождения?

На данный момент крайнее расстояние начало искажать фактические координаты вершин, и изменение оптимизации экземпляра не может это исправить.
10

"Auto".
11

"Speed".
12

" Memory ".

13

Несмотря на заметное искажение вершин, " Memory " по-прежнему устраняет большинство материальных проблем.

Если вы видите артефакт рендеринга, первое, к чему вы должны обратиться, это к кнопке "Оптимизация экземпляра", в 100% случаев. Только если это не решит проблему (а, по моему опыту, это редко приводит к сбоям), вы должны начать искать другие, менее эффективные решения, такие как (в порядке эффективности и удобства) модификатор сглаживания, изменение / масштабирование кожи головы или использование захвата сетки.

Иногда при перемещении фигуры или смене камеры программа не будет обновляться корректно, даже если для оптимизации экземпляра установлено значение "Memory". Если это произойдет, просто измените значение на один из других параметров, а затем измените его обратно в память, чтобы обновить сетку.

Вверх
Понравилось 5.
Витя
Аватар пользователя Витя
Не в сети
Последнее посещение: 5 часов 4 мин. назад
Регистрация: 06.05.2021
Сообщения: 2732
Рейтинг: 514

Проблема не в том, что это было неизвестно. Известно, и используется многими, кто не страдает советами по масштабированию. Проблема в том, что эту информацию найти не просто. Поэтому каждый раз спрашивают тут. На Ютюбе решение находится на английском легко. Ну а так-то информация на 1 предложение: настройте оптимизацию так-то Smile
Тут спрашивали про это за последний год раз 5.

Вверх
Понравилось 0.

С уважением.

Minimalist
Аватар пользователя Minimalist
Не в сети
Последнее посещение: 1 год 6 месяцев назад
Регистрация: 08.08.2022
Сообщения: 48
Рейтинг: 5

Когда я искал, первый раз натолкнувшись на такую проблему, то везде были советы только про увеличении масштаба. Про такое решение проблемы первый раз услышал)) на английском хз как такое описать, а во всем русском сегменте рулит увеличение масштаба)

Вверх
Понравилось 0.
naitedj
Аватар пользователя naitedj
Не в сети
Последнее посещение: 8 месяцев 4 недели назад
Регистрация: 18.03.2019
Сообщения: 153
Рейтинг: 56

Так автор и пишет. Что люди ищут решения и находят советы по масштабированию. И как испорченный телефон передается только этот метод.

Вверх
Понравилось 0.